About This Call

The City of Chattanooga's Public Art division is seeking artist applications for City Stages, a project designed to celebrate the performing arts and enhance Chattanooga's sidewalks with vibrant displays. Four designated performance zones will be visually marked through artist-designed, temporary sidewalk murals. Up to four artists will be selected, with each assigned one of the designated performance zones and receiving a $4,290 honorarium.

The TN Arts Commission awarded the City of Chattanooga a Creative Placemaking Grant for this project. Selected artists will create site-specific designs that invite public interaction, guide performers, and celebrate Chattanooga's musical and cultural identity. Designated locations include Renaissance Park (Northshore), Coolidge Park (Northshore), Miller Plaza (Downtown), and St. Elmo Avenue at the Incline Railway. The project builds on Chattanooga's longstanding tradition of street performance by creating formal, artist-designed performance spaces in key public areas.

Selected artists will design 2D asphalt art murals sized between 4'w x 4'd to 6'w x 6'd. Works must be original, durable, and designed for outdoor installation, withstanding weather and high foot traffic for up to 3 years. Materials must deteriorate completely or allow for removal after 3 years. Application requirements include 8-10 sample images of past work, current résumé (2 pages max), statement of interest (500 words max), and at least three professional references. Applications are due December 22, 2025, with artist selection in January 2026 and installation scheduled for March-May 2026.
